What Middle School Teaching at Its Best Looks Like
Top CBSE primary schools in Ahmedabad at the middle school level are characterised by subject specialist teaching rather than class teacher generalism. From Class 6 onwards, students are encountering the formal discipline of science, mathematics, history, geography, and literature as distinct subjects with their own methodologies and ways of thinking. Teachers who are specialists in their field bring a depth of explanation, a repertoire of examples, and an ability to address misconceptions that generalists cannot match.
The assessment culture of the middle school years also shapes how students understand their own academic identity. Top CBSE primary schools in Ahmedabad that treat internal assessments as diagnostic tools rather than merely as records of performance use them to support student development rather than simply to rank. Students who experience assessment as a useful indicator of where to focus their effort develop a healthier and more productive relationship with examination than those for whom assessment means only a grade and a comparison.

Co-Curricular Activity at the Middle School Stage
Class 6 is the age at which many children begin to identify more clearly with specific interests outside the classroom. Sport, music, drama, debate, and community service are the arenas where character forms and early leadership capacity emerges. CBSE admission for class 6 in Ahmedabad to a school with a structured, coached, and genuinely valued co-curricular programme is an investment in the whole person, not merely the examination candidate.
The student who trains seriously in a team sport, learns an instrument to a level of genuine proficiency, or participates in structured community service during the middle school years develops the resilience, discipline, and collaborative capacity that board examination results alone cannot demonstrate to universities or employers.
